Job Description: DescriptionWe have an exciting opportunity for a Global Parent Quality Specialist. Global Parent Quality Specialist will be responsible for the characterization of select parent crops to ensure seed adheres to quality and purity standards and can be used to produce commercial seed that will meet customer expectations. The successful candidate will monitor seed quality data, follow up on non-conforming results, conduct root cause analyses, and recommend process improvements. This individual will lead the characterization processes with these regions, and serve a project manager for enhancements, continue improvement, and productivity initiatives. This person will develop and maintain tools and KPIs to streamline and strengthen workflows that support data management and decision-making. Ability to work creatively and independently and ability to incorporate additional data types in the existing workflows is highly required. The Global Parent Specialist will participate in or lead cross-functional teams to develop improvements to Global Parent Seed within Seed Production and Supply Chain and related processes within Research. What You'll Do:

* Lead the Quality Characterization for Parent Corn, with the opportunity to liaise and expand to other crops as needed.

* Timely monitor parent seed quality data and ensure seed is characterized appropriately based on specification and inventory classification.

* Follow-up on seed lots that are non-conforming to product specifications and determine best way to manage the concern or recommend seed for discard. Communicate and collaborate with business partners to mitigate issues quickly and efficiently.

* Conduct root cause investigations, including review of SNP Scorecards, to determine the nature of the issue and if process improvement opportunities exist.

* Prioritize samples for testing by working with labs to determine correct mix, schedule, and ensure a timely review of test data.

* Review carryover and new crop seed reports and issue retest and resample requests as needed.

* Identification of gaps, process improvement opportunities, and quality characterization projects to drive best practices within focus crops and overall quality improvements, and collaborate with team on standardization globally. Drive projects identified both internally and externally to the team in the interest of achieve best in class quality.

* Facilitate in-season, proactive discard, and inventory management decisions, in order to reduce unnecessary parent seed processing and handling costs.

* Maintain necessary data reporting and troubleshooting tools through PowerBI to assist production locations with improved methods of tracking product quality and keeping supply estimates current and accurate.

* Collaborate on characterization KPIs and reporting.

* Conduct system set-up; edit checking, and validation to assure reliable quality data.

* Develop training and support documents on system procedures.

* Function as a “subject matter expert” on quality data management and inventory related issues.

* Manage data collection, statistical analysis, and project presentations which deal with aspects of parent seed quality issues. Maintenance of tables/dashboards needed to manage quality data and create structure for the quality analysis for all parent crops. Monitor data integrity, determining statistical procedures and utilize root-cause analysis tools of non-conforming data. Understand data relationships and data manipulation/tools. Ability to design, create, and maintain streamlined databases which accommodate existing datasets, user inputted data, complex analyses, reports, as well as flexible or ad hoc functionality.

* Develop tools that enable systematic collection of quality data, management of data submissions and data retrieval from the multiple relational databases.

* Develop approaches for comprehensive analysis of multiple data types and effective data visualization. Ability to troubleshoot complex databases and systems, as well as identify and implement opportunities for process improvement.

* Demonstrate resilience and adaptability to a fluid work environment and changes in project priorities.

* Identify problems, initiate corrective actions, and maintain regular communications with multiple internal and external stakeholders

* Provide input into developing Business Plans, Goals and Quality Management procedures and documentation.

* Conduct personal and professional development. Develop and maintain general and technical skills, as well as knowledge of Production Operations.
